Scott wont be back to sign former Orient team-mate Ibehre

FORMER Orient winger and youth team boss Andy Scott has ruled out returning to his former club to sign striker Jabo Ibehre.

The 25-year-old frontman was released by the Os this week after eight years at Brisbane Road, but Brentford manager Scott claims he is not interested in signing his former team-mate.

"Jabo has got all the attributes to be a decent player, but I am not interested in signing him," he told our sister paper the Epsom & Banstead Guardian.

"He has been at Orient eight years and made about 100 of his 200-odd appearances from the bench.

"He has not exactly set the world alight in terms of his goalscoring record.

"I can't see Jabo fitting in to our style of play."
